Technical Description

This CNC lathe features a 12.0-inch chuck size and a 4.05-inch bar capacity, supporting robust workpiece handling for a wide range of turning applications. With a 3-axis configuration and 35 HP motor, it delivers high power and precision for demanding machining tasks. The spindle operates at speeds up to 2,800 RPM, with a spindle bore of 4.5 inches, enabling efficient material removal and versatility in part size. The machine offers a maximum turning diameter of 15.7 inches, a swing of 22.4 inches, and a machining length of 50.4 inches, accommodating large and complex components. It is equipped with a 10-station turret for rapid tool changes and enhanced productivity. The tailstock is included, featuring an MT-4 taper, a 3.97-inch quill diameter, and 4.7 inches of quill travel for added support during long workpiece operations. Control is managed via a Fanuc 18iTA CNC system, ensuring reliable automation and programming flexibility. The lathe’s overall dimensions are 150 inches in length, 77 inches in width, and 80 inches in height, expanding to 168 inches in length with the chip conveyor. Machine footprint is 162 inches by 75 inches, and it weighs 15,545 lbs, reflecting its heavy-duty construction and stability.
